Amy Porter (pronouns are she/they so you will hear us use them interchangeably in this episode and in the show notes) is an educator, achieving Bachelor's degrees in Education and Music, and is a passionate Congenital Heart Disease (CHD) Advocate. Conventionally unconventional, she and her wife built their own family and are mothers to two young children.Amy is a self-proclaimed “research nerd.” Her curiosity about the world, her passion for knowledge, and the lived experience of her son’s critical heart defect diagnosis have led her to educate sonographers and parents about the importance of early detection.Amy has been educating and inspiring audiences since 2009.   Amy's nonprofit is  www.1in100.org   To learn more about CHD, please visit www.tinytickers.org Here's the video of Jimmy Kimmel telling his story about his son.
